In average, 72% of full-time first-time beginning undergraduate students (freshmen) have received grants and/or scholarships at Most Searched Graduate Schools In Washington. The average financial aid amount received is $13,115.
For all undergraduate students, 59.50% received grants/scholarship and the average aid amount is $12,462
The 2024 average tuition & fees for the schools is $7,754 for state residents and $22,609 for out-of-state students.
The average cost of attendance (COA) including tuition & fees, book & supplies, and living costs for Most Searched Graduate Schools In Washington is $40,635 and, after receiving financial aid, the actual cost is down to $27,520.
